Engineer Posted August 27, 2011 Share Posted August 27, 2011 $pixle2 = PixelSearch(309, 145, 347, 181, 0xDB5357) WinActivate("full screen") sleep(500) If $pixle2 Then MsgBox(1, "go", "go", 4) EndIf I'm pulling my hair out trying to figure out what I'm doing wrong with a simple if statment. it activates the paint window fine, but then just stops. tell me what it is before I take my louieville slugger to this comp!!!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Realm Posted August 27, 2011 Share Posted August 27, 2011 (edited) Hello Engineer, Pixelsearch returns an array...so your statement If @pixle2 then will not do what you expect It will set an error to 1 if color is not found. Try this WinActivate("full screen") sleep(500) $pixle2 = PixelSearch(309, 145, 347, 181, 0xDB5357) If not @error Then MsgBox(1, "go", "go", 4) EndIf This will skip what you need to do if it does not find the color.
